Modern Minimalism with IKEA RINGHULT Kitchen

If you're looking to design a kitchen that blends minimalist aesthetics with modern functionality, the IKEA RINGHULT kitchen might just be your dream match. Filmed by Mauritz at IKEA Gdańsk, Poland, this stylish setup showcases how sleek design and smart storage can transform any home into a functional and beautiful living space.

RINGHULT – Glossy Perfection with NCS Code S 0300-N
The RINGHULT kitchen front is defined by its high gloss white finish, giving it a clean, reflective surface that elevates any room. With a gloss level of 88, it enhances light and space, making even small kitchens feel more open and airy.
🎨 Color Code: NCS S 0300-N
✨ Gloss Level: 88
This surface is not only elegant but also easy to clean – ideal for busy households and lovers of modern simplicity.

HEJSTA Cabinet – A Statement in Style and Function
One of the standout features in this kitchen setup is the large wall-mounted HEJSTA cabinet. With glass-paneled doors and internal lighting, it turns everyday dishware and accessories into a stunning display. This isn't just storage – it's a showcase.
The HEJSTA unit provides a perfect balance of closed storage and visibility, helping you keep things tidy without hiding away your style.

A Unified Space for Cooking and Dining
Set against matte black walls and warm wood flooring, the RINGHULT kitchen is paired with a minimalistic dining area that promotes social living. The large dining table, modern lighting fixture, and earthy tones in accessories make the space not just functional but truly welcoming.
Smart Details, Seamless Look
From integrated appliances to clever drawer solutions, this IKEA kitchen doesn't just look great – it works hard. Smooth cabinet fronts without handles keep the design uninterrupted, while the wood countertop adds warmth and texture.
